Chuck's Luscious

From Clay Times, October, 2003

Nepheline Syenite  1,800g

Spodumene              300 g

Gold Art                     900g
                     
Total   3,000g

Add Soda Ash           150g

Recipe provided by Anne Szilagyi

This is a carbon-trap shino glaze.

Like other shino glazes, it is orangish where thinly applied and whiter where thick.

For this bowl Anne sprayed Chuck's Luscious on the underside and the center of the inside.

She sprayed Chun around the rim with a light spray of Jackie's Blue Green over the Chun.

Finally, she brushed blue slip on the rim.

Example provided by Sophie Wang

Shino Plus Angel Eyes

Clay body: porcelain 

Shino: dipped

Angel Eyes: Spray on (w/spray gun). 1st coat–brown, 2nd coat–orange, 3rd coat–green

 

These 2 photos show results from 2 different firings.
